For those who are visiting Jacobs Flea Market for the first time, here are a few practical tips to enhance your experience. First and foremost, wear comfortable shoes! With so much to see and explore, you’ll want to ensure your feet are happy as you wander through various stalls. Also, consider arriving early to get the best selection before items start getting snatched up. Vendors often have their best pieces out early in the day, so being an early bird can pay off.
Don’t forget to bring cash! While some vendors might accept cards, many prefer cash transactions, especially at flea markets. Having cash on hand can also help you negotiate better deals, as vendors are often more willing to lower their prices for cash payments. Speaking of deals, be prepared to haggle a little. It’s part of the flea market culture! Most vendors expect some back-and-forth on pricing, so don’t hesitate to ask for a discount on items you’re interested in.
